Percabeth stuck in an elevator
Annabeth had somehow convinced Percy to go shopping with her, as the other girls had been busy with demigod stuff. They got into the elevator and waited patiently, they'd been on a very high floor of the mall.
The elevator itself was made of glass and made for a perfect view outside. But not for Percy, son of Poseidon and all. Percy was panicking and looked away from the "pretty" view. Suddenly, the elevator stuttered to a stop.
Percy choked on his rapid breaths and said, "It stopped." He looked around, "Why did it stop?" He started hyperventilating, "Annabeth. Annabeth oh my gods-" Annabeth sighed and said soothingly, "Percy it's fine, we just have to wait for someone to come help us."
Percy acted like he hadn't heard her, "What if it catches on fire?? " Annabeth rubbed the bridge of her nose, "Percy, it's not going to catch fire, and even if it did, you're the son of Poseidon." She smiled, "Just stay calm."
Percy grinned nervously, "Right." His eyes darted, noticing that they were two stories up. "Calm," he said anxiously, "I can be calm." His breaths became rapid again, "It's not like I have ADHD or anything-"
Before Percy could continue, Annabeth cut in, "Hey! Maybe we can call Nico and he can shadow-travel us out of here!" Trying to be optimistic.
"Yeah," Percy said, suddenly sounding petulant and pouty, "That's a great idea." He stayed silent. He folded his arms against his chest but it made him look more like a mad toddler than a lean, good-looking guy.
"Except," he pouted even more, "He probably wouldn't bother helping us." He looked away, still looking like an overgrown child about to throw a fit, "Because."
Annabeth internally sighed, already knowing what was going to come next. She said it anyway, "Because why?"
Percy looked at her childishly, "BECAUSE I'M NOT HIS TYPE!" Percy looked so much like a little kid in a teen's body that she reached over the mountain of bags and patted his head. He gave her the "look." The one in which he looked like a baby seal, but now a pouty one.
Annabeth rolled her eyes chuckling, "I'll do it anyway. Can you make some mist?" Percy huffed but mumbled, "Fine." Annabeth fished a drachma from her pocket and tossed it into the mist provided by Percy.
She called Nico and he was playing chess with Will. The image gained sound just as Nico yelled triumphantly, "CHECKMATE!" Will groaned and put his head on the table. Nico did a little victory dance all the while Will studied the chessboard with an intensity that did not belong in this situation.
Annabeth interrupted with an amused tone, "Well, it looks like you've got your hands full Will. Mind if I borrow Nico for a bit, Percy and I are kinda in a situation right now." Will looked up and grinned, "Sure, what kind of situation by the way?"
Annabeth sighed and explained. Percy stuck is head in front of Annabeth's and said sassily, "And this was all Annabeth's idea. If it was for me, I could have waited. It's not like I'm afraid of heights or anything! And you probably don't wanna help us. Since I'M NOT YOUR TYPE OR ANYTHING." He humphed and stuck his head out again.
Annabeth gave Will an exasperated look and he gave her an amused one. He said, "Sure, it looks like you've got your hands full too."
Nico arrived shortly and grabbed their arms and shadow-traveled back. He gave them both amused looks and walked back to his cabin where Will waited for round two in chess.
